Technical Parameters of HMC-SDD112-SX

Series:-
Frequency - Lower:55GHz
Frequency - Upper:86GHz
Isolation @ Frequency:30dB @ 86GHz (typ)
Insertion Loss @ Frequency:2dB @ 86GHz
IIP3:-
Topology:-
Circuit:SPDT
P1dB:-
Features:-
Impedance:50 Ohm
Operating Temperature:-55~C ~ 85~C
Voltage - Supply:5V
RF Type:Radar
Package / Case:Die
Supplier Device Package:Die
